1st seal |
Rider on white horse had a bow & a crown was given to him & he went out conquering and to conquer - antichrist |
|
|
2nd seal |
Rider in a red horse given a great sword & power to take peace from the earth and to make ppl slay one another - war |
|
|
3rd seal |
Rider on a black horse who had a pair of scales in his hand - famine |
|
|
4th seal |
Rider named Death on an ashen /pale (KJV, NIV) horse f/b Hades - given power over 1/4 of the earth (to kill w/ sword, famine, pestilence [death KJV / plague NIV], wild beasts of the earth) |
|
|
5th seal |
Souls of martyrs underneath the altar each given a white robe |
|
|
6th seal |
A great earthquake; sun became black as sackcloth made of hair; moon became like blood ; stars of the sky fell to the earth; sky split apart like a scroll when it is rolled up; every mountain and island moved out of their place |
|
|
7th seal |
Silence in heaven for about half an hour; prayers of the saints went up before God; 7 trumpets given to the 7 angels who stand before God |
|
|
1st trumpet |
Hail and fire, mixed w/ blood, thrown to the earth - 1/3 of the earth, 1/3 of the trees, and all the green grass were burned up |
|
|
2nd trumpet |
Something like a great mountain burning w/ fire thrown into the sea - 1/3 of the sea became blood, 1/3 of the living creatures in the sea died, 1/3 of the ships destroyed |
|
|
3rd trumpet |
A great star "Wormwood", burning like a torch, fell from heaven on 1/3 of the rivers and on the springs of water - 1/3 of the waters became wormwood & many men died from the waters that had become bitter |

4th trumpet |
1/3 of the sun, 1/3 of the moon, 1/3 of the stars darkened --> 1/3 of the day & 1/3 of the night would not shine |
6th seal - sun, moon, stars all darkened (black, red, fell respectively) |
|
5th trumpet |
A fallen star given the key of the bottomless pit & smoke went up out of it which darkened the sun and the air. Locusts came out of the smoke upon the earth & told to torment only the men who do not have the seal of God on their foreheads for 5 months |
1st woe |
|
6th trumpet |
4 angels bound at the Euphrates River released to kill 1/3 of mankind - by the 3 plagues of fire, smoke, and the brimstone which proceeded out of the horses' mouths (200 million horsemen) |
2nd woe |
|
7th trumpet |
Temple of God in heaven was opened and the ark of the covenant appeared in His temple |
|
|
1st bowl of wrath |
Poured out on the earth; became a loathsome & malignant sore on the ppl who had the mark of the beast & who worshipped his image |
Rev 16:2 |
|
2nd bowl of wrath |
Poured into the sea --> became like blood like that of a dead man & every living thing in the sea died |
2nd trumpet - 1/3 of the sea became blood, 1/3 of the living creatures in the sea died |
|
3rd bowl of wrath |
Poured into the rivers and springs of water --> became blood |
Rev 16:4-7 |
|
4th bowl of wrath |
Poured out upon the sun --> scorch men w/ fire |
|
|
5th bowl of wrath |
Poured out on the throne of the beast --> his kingdom became darkened |
Rev 16:10-11 |
|
6th bowl of wrath |
Poured out on the Euphrates --> its waters dried up to prepare the way for the kings from the east |
Rev 16:12 |
|
7th bowl of wrath |
Poured out upon the air --> a great earthquake; great city split into 3 parts; huge hailstones weighing ~100 lbs each came down from heaven upon men |
Rev 16:17-21 |
